Cycle per Second

cps

Definition

The Cycle per Second is a unit of frequency equal to one hertz, representing one complete cycle of a periodic phenomenon per second. It is an older unit that was commonly used before the adoption of the hertz as the SI unit of frequency, and it is still used in some contexts where the concept of "cycles" is more intuitive than "hertz."

History/Origin

The cycle per second unit was widely used in early electronics and radio technology before the adoption of the hertz as the SI unit of frequency. It represents the intuitive concept of counting the number of complete cycles of a periodic phenomenon that occur in one second, making it easy to understand and visualize.

Current Use

Still used in some contexts where the concept of "cycles" is more intuitive than "hertz," particularly in audio engineering, electronics, and educational settings. It is equivalent to the hertz but may be preferred in certain applications where the cyclical nature of the phenomenon is emphasized.
